Pancreatic Cancer Clinical Trial
Official title:
A Phase II Study of Gemcitabine, Cisplatin and Radiation Therapy in Patients With Locally Advanced Pancreatic Cancer

RATIONALE: Drugs used in chemotherapy use different ways to stop tumor cells from dividing
so they stop growing or die. Combining radiation therapy with chemotherapy may kill more
tumor cells.
PURPOSE: Phase II trial to study the effectiveness of combination chemotherapy plus
radiation therapy in treating patients who have locally advanced pancreatic cancer.

| Eligibility |
DISEASE CHARACTERISTICS: - Histologically confirmed unresectable adenocarcinoma of the pancreas - No cystadenocarcinoma of the pancreas or pancreatic tumors of neuroendocrine origin - Prior subtotal resection or gross residual disease - No microscopic residual disease only - No metastatic disease outside of planned study radiotherapy field PATIENT CHARACTERISTICS: Age: - 18 and over Performance status: - ECOG 0-1 Life expectancy: - Not specified Hematopoietic: - Absolute neutrophil count at least 1,500/mm^3 - Platelet count at least 100,000/mm^3 Hepatic: - Bilirubin no greater than 2 times upper limit of normal (ULN) - AST no greater than 3 times ULN Renal: - Creatinine no greater than 1.5 times ULN Other: - Not pregnant or nursing - Negative pregnancy test - Fertile patients must use effective contraception - Able to maintain adequate oral nutrition - No significant infection - No other medical condition that would preclude study - No other malignancy within the past 5 years except non-melanoma skin cancer - No significant nausea or vomiting PRIOR CONCURRENT THERAPY: Biologic therapy: - No prior or concurrent biologic therapy Chemotherapy: - No prior chemotherapy - No other concurrent chemotherapy Endocrine therapy: - Not specified Radiotherapy: - See Disease Characteristics - No prior radiotherapy that would overlap planned study radiotherapy fields Surgery: - See Disease Characteristics - At least 21 days since prior laparotomy |
